The Distribution Engineer is responsible for designing, optimizing, and supporting end-to-end production and warehouse operations within a food processing and distribution environment. This role partners cross-functionally with operations, production planning, OEM vendors, and automation teams to improve throughput, efficiency, and cost performance while ensuring high-quality standards and operational reliability.

KPI’s
1. Engineering & Operational Support Throughput Improvement: Establish correct throughput standards for production line. Yield Improvement: Reduction in waste/scrap and increase in usable product output, Labor Productivity: Output per labor hour improvements across production and warehouse operations
2. Automation & Systems Integration Percentage of scheduled uptime for MES, PLCs, and automated systems ≥ 98% system uptime with minimal unplanned downtime during production
3. Process Optimization & Continuous Improvement Order Fill Rate: Improvement in on-time and complete order fulfillment, Order Accuracy: Reduction in picking, packing, and shipping errors
4. Facilities & Layout Planning Optimized use of production and warehouse square footage (e.g., storage density, flow efficiency) Increased throughput or capacity without proportional facility expansion

Key Responsibilities

1. Engineering & Operational Support
  • Design and optimize food processing and packaging line layouts, including room configurations and material flow.
  • Support daily production operations through process improvement initiatives and technical problem-solving.
  • Develop and improve warehouse operations, including receiving, storage, picking, and order fulfillment processes.
  • Evaluate and implement material handling solutions to increase efficiency and reduce labor costs.
2. Automation & Systems Integration
  • Collaborate on factory automation systems including MES, PLCs, sensors, and control systems.
  • Partner with OEM vendors to specify, install, and optimize production equipment and integrated systems.
  • Support commissioning, startup, and validation of new production lines and automation technologies.
  • Utilize vision systems and inspection technologies for first article validation and ongoing quality control.
3. Process Optimization & Continuous Improvement
  • Analyze and improve production line performance with a focus on throughput, yield, and overall productivity.
  • Identify opportunities to reduce production costs and eliminate waste using Lean, Six Sigma, and Theory of Constraints methodologies.
  • Partner with production planning and scheduling teams to enhance production flow and capacity utilization.
  • Drive process improvements in warehouse operations to streamline receiving and order fulfillment processes.
  • Improve order accuracy, fill rates, and reduce operational errors.
4. Facilities & Layout Planning
  • Lead facility layout design, refurbishment projects, and reconfiguration of production and warehouse spaces.
  • Support re-commissioning efforts for modified or relocated production lines.
